Core Vaccines Every Canine Should Have
To keep your pet healthy and secure, it's important to ensure they get core vaccinations. These inoculations secure against serious illness that can be lethal.

Distemper and parvovirus are extremely contagious, affecting young and unvaccinated pet dogs significantly. Adenovirus, which causes transmittable liver disease, can likewise result in serious health and wellness problems.
Usually, your veterinarian will certainly suggest an inoculation schedule, starting early in your pup's life. Keeping your dog updated on these core vaccines not just safeguards their health however likewise assists protect various other pets they interact with, making it vital for boarding and socializing.
Bordetella: The Kennel Cough Injection
Just how can you guarantee your pet remains secure and healthy and balanced while boarding? One essential action is getting the Bordetella vaccine, which secures against kennel cough. This highly transmittable respiratory infection spreads promptly in places where dogs gather, like boarding centers.
Even if your pet appears healthy, they can still lug and transfer the infection. The majority of boarding facilities call for evidence of this vaccine, so it's essential to arrange it in advance.
The vaccine is typically provided as a nasal spray or injection, and it's effective for about six months to a year. Maintaining your pet dog vaccinated not only safeguards their health and wellness but also aids keep a healthy setting for all pet dogs in the boarding center.

Pooch Parvovirus: A Serious Hazard
Canine parvovirus presents a serious risk to canines, specifically in boarding settings where exposure to various other pet dogs is common. This highly transmittable infection can bring about extreme stomach problems, dehydration, and even death otherwise dealt with quickly.
Signs often consist of vomiting, looseness of the bowels, lethargy, and anorexia nervosa. Due to the fact that the virus spreads via straight contact with contaminated pets or contaminated surfaces, it's essential to guarantee your pet dog is vaccinated prior to boarding.
The parvovirus vaccine is typically given in a series of shots, beginning as early as six weeks old. Keeping your pet updated on injections not just safeguards them but additionally aids safeguard various other pets in the boarding center.

Rabies Inoculation Demands
When intending to board your pet dog, it's necessary to be aware of rabies inoculation demands, as most centers mandate evidence of this vaccination.
Rabies is a major viral condition that can be deadly to both pets and people, making it a leading concern for boarding centers. Typically, canines must obtain their rabies injection at the very least thirty days prior to boarding, and the inoculation must stay present throughout their keep.
You'll need to offer documentation from a certified vet, showing that your pet is up to date on their rabies vaccination.
Keep in mind that some states have details legislations regarding rabies vaccinations, so it's a good idea to examine local regulations as well.
Ensuring your dog satisfies these requirements will certainly assist keep them risk-free during their keep.
Leptospirosis: A Boosting Issue
After ensuring your canine fulfills rabies vaccination requirements, it is very important to think about other inoculations, particularly for leptospirosis.
This bacterial condition is spread with contaminated water and can bring about severe health concerns, including kidney damage. Leptospirosis is coming to be more usual, especially in locations with a high populace of wild animals and during wet climate when standing water prevails.
If your pet often visits boarding centers, parks, or doggy daycare, they're at greater risk of exposure. Vaccination versus leptospirosis can be crucial in safeguarding your furry close friend, as very early signs can be subtle and conveniently overlooked.
Speak to your veterinarian regarding whether the leptospirosis vaccination is suitable for your dog, particularly if they'll be in environments where the disease is an issue.

Timing Your Pet's Inoculation
While intending your canine's inoculations, it's crucial to consider their age, health and wellness standing, and way of life.
Young puppies typically begin their vaccinations around 6 to 8 weeks old, with boosters offered every 3 to four weeks until they have to do with four months old.
If your pet dog is older, guarantee they're up-to-date on their chance ats least two weeks before boarding. This timing permits their immune system to build ample protection.
If your canine has any type of health and wellness concerns, consult your vet for a customized inoculation schedule.

Planning for the Boarding Facility's Demands
Prior to you head to the boarding facility, it's important to comprehend their details inoculation and health requirements. Each facility may have various regulations, so inspect their internet site or provide a telephone call.
Most locations will require up-to-date vaccinations, including rabies, DHPP, and Bordetella. You'll wish to gather your dog's vaccination documents and guarantee they're current. If your dog hasn't got a certain injection, timetable a visit with your vet asap.
Furthermore, some facilities might call for a current medical examination or flea and tick prevention. Preparing in advance will make the process smoother and guarantee your pet has a safe and satisfying remain.
